The ingredients needed to cook Chivito Canadiense (Uruguayan steak sandwich- Canadian style):
- Get 1/4 lb flank steak pounded into one thin slice
- Prepare 2 slice mozzarella cheese
- Provide 2 slice ham
- Take 2 slice bacon
- Use 2 lettuce
- Get 2 slice ripe tomatoes
- Provide 1 egg
- Provide 1 soft sandwich or burger bun
- Get 1/2 white onion
Steps to make Chivito Canadiense (Uruguayan steak sandwich- Canadian style):
- Pound the steak until its as flat as possible then season with a little salt.
- Fry the steak in a large pan with vegetable oil for about 3 minutes each side (add the ham and cheese in the last 2 min of cooking). In the same pan fry the bacon and egg. Fry the onion until it's caramelized (about 4 min)
- Open the bun add mayonnaise or mustard then add the lettuce and tomato then the steak with ham and cheese finally topping with the onion, egg and bacon.
Chivito © Rubber Slippers In Italy/Flickr Chivito Canadiense is a special dish found in Uruguay that can most easily be described as a 'steak sandwhich' Uruguayan style. Literally translated, a chivito is (from what I understand) a baby goat, Canadian style. I have read many stories as to where the origins of it come from and most point to a blackout, an Argentinian looking for a meal reminiscent of home at a local Montevidian. As with nearly every "national" dish, there are a few variations on the theme, but the chivito is basically a sandwich made of a thin piece of beef, often skirt steak (churrasco) topped with melted mozzarella cheese, grilled or pan fried red pepper, bacon, ham, egg (either boiled or fried), lettuce, tomato, sliced onions, mayonnaise, sliced pickles and olives on a bread roll. Basically a huge steak sandwich layered with cheese, bacon, lettuce, tomato, olives, fried or hard-boiled egg and mayo.
